Alcohol Facts
• Alcohol is a depressant, narcotic drug and not a stimulant. • Alcohol has very limited food value and contributes
approximately 7 calories per gram. • Alcohol inhibits the body’s ability to use vitamins and calcium. • The amount of alcohol in one drink is the same for: 12 ounces
of beer 5 ounces of wine, 1.5 ounces of distilled liquor

Smoking-related Diseases
• Heart disease • Lung, mouth, throat and other cancers • Emphysema • Chronic bronchitis • Chronic pulmonary disease • Strokes

Causes of Osteoporosis
• Small bones • Lack of calcium in the diet • Lack of exercise • Tobacco use • Deficient estrogen after menopause • Race (white or Asian races are most
susceptible)

Preventing Osteoporosis
• Include calcium in the diet • Exercise • Avoid cigarettes, alcohol and caffeine
